The Golden Age of Comedy–OLLI Study Group (50+)

Osher Lifelong Learning Institute at U-M

The comedy of silent films is still hailed by film critics and aficionados as the funniest works in the history of motion pictures. Lacking sound, film comedians and clowns created a world of physical humor that sometimes achieved the sublime. This course examines the individual artists of the ”˜golden age of comedy’ and considers the more general question, why is the funny so funny? We will look at some of the early progenitors of silent comedy such as Mack Sennett and the Keystone Cops and pay special attention to Charlie Chaplin and Buster Keaton. Instructor: Ira Konigsberg
